A way forward towards mitigating dengue through GM
- Details
To strengthen the fight against dengue, the Department of Science and Technology – Biosafety Committee (DOST-BC) in its series of webinar, invited two resource speakers from Oxitec LTD, namely, Dr. Nathan Rose and Dr. Kevin Gorman to give talk on Genetically Modified mosquitoes.

DOST-Biosafety Committee, heightening knowledge in preparation for COP15MOP10
- Details
As part of the on-going preparation for the upcoming 15th Meeting of the Conference of the Parties (COP15) simultaneously with the 10th Meeting of the Parties to the Cartagena Protocol on Biosafety, the Department of Science and Technology – Biosafety Committee (DOST-BC) invited Dr. Felicity Keiper from the Global Regulatory Affairs – Seeds and Traits, BASF last 21 November 2020 to talk through virtual platform on Synthetic Biology.

DOST-Biosafety Committee reinforces knowledge on Risk Assessment
- Details
Strengthening capacity – In the fourth installment of the monthly seminar held last 17 October 2020, the Department of Science and Technology-Biosafety Committee (DOST-BC) invited Dr. Brinda Dass, of the Gene Convene – Foundation for the National Institutes of Health (FNIH) to talk about the Risk Assessment of Living Modified Organisms containing Engineered Gene Drives (EGD) via Zoom platform.
